Fundamental units : per unit and percent values -- Phasors and polarity -- Symmetrical components : a review -- Relay input sources -- Protection fundamentals and basic design principles -- System-grounding principles -- Generator protection/intertie protection for distributed generation -- Transformer, reactor, and shunt capacitor protection -- Bus protection -- Motor protection -- Line protection -- Pilot protection -- Stability, reclosing, load shedding, and trip circuit design -- Microprocessor applications and substation automation.
